Output 0826965b02b0a11cff55de80cfd19eb8056d93aaea723e649790924637ac1c86:0

value
5381395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f70cc1d01b8c379b20eb6be0f97807edf890aac6 OP_EQUAL
address
3QDJ7JZ3LrrkBiHhXTJbXGcNc5FqZKiVyX
transaction
0826965b02b0a11cff55de80cfd19eb8056d93aaea723e649790924637ac1c86
spent
true